ABSTRACT
Science fiction has long served as a vehicle by which non-scientists ncounter science topics. The use of science fiction as an organizing theme has a long history for classes for non-science majors. This talk reflects on past efforts and emphasizes the methods used by the speaker in his own "Chemistry and Science Fiction" course. Current trends in science background for SF stories will be noted and ways to introduce both a scientific and literature perspective will be addressed. A discussion of how SF tends to extrapolate from sound chemical principles to more speculative fiction will provide opportunities for audience participation.
Audience Level: General Public, Chemists, Students Categories: Chemistry and Society, General Science
BIOGRAPHICAL SKETCH
Dr. Thomas A. Holme
Dr. Holme is Director of the Examinations Institute of the ACS and a professor of
chemistry at the University of Wisconsin - Milwaukee. He and his research group carry
out computational modeling studies of physiological implications of molecules that
include main group elements, particularly boron and silicon. As Director of the Exams
Institute he also has a significant interest in research that focuses on how to assess
learning of chemistry. The application of emerging information technologies in the
assessment of student knowledge composes the main thrust of his research interests
in Chemistry Education. Dr. Holme is also active in Chemical Outreach. He was the
recipient of the 1999 Helen Free Award for Public Outreach from the ACS and is
always happy to help Local Sections with publicity efforts for their meetings
when he visits.
